Broken Seals

The first indication of a damaged seal is usually the presence of moisture that cannot be removed with wiping. The difference in temperature between the two panes is to blame. Over time, moisture may accumulate between the inside glass and the outer glass. This can result in fogging that can block the view outside. This is usually caused by a window that has been exposed to harsh weather for years however it can also be due to inadequate installation or even the settling of your home.

As time passes, the rubber that seals a double-paned window can decrease in quality. This could cause the window seals to break, allowing condensation and humidity to enter. There are a number of ways to prevent this from happening, although it is important to remember that even the best quality windows will eventually require some form of repair. Having your windows installed by a professional is one way to reduce the likelihood of problems, as is regular caulking of exterior seams and wooden frames. Avoid power washing your windows as this can cause damage to the seals.

Another option is check to see if your windows are under warranty. Based on the type of windows you have, your original installer or the manufacturer may be able to fix the problem for free or provide compensation if you've noticed pre-mature seal failure.

You can also attempt a DIY defogging kit, but they've received mixed reviews. The kits usually involve taking out the entire window, cleaning and replacing the seals, and then refilling with the gas argon. Replacement

Double glazed windows are a popular choice for home improvement that is acknowledged to improve energy efficiency and also reduce outside noise. However, they do not last forever and eventually need to be replaced. The good news is that it might not be necessary to replace the entire window frame, in fact, you can get the new glass panes.

One of the most common indicators that double-glazed windows require replacement is the presence of moisture or condensation between the panes of the window. This is usually caused by the window seals becoming damaged or worn out over the course of time. If not treated the moisture may cause mouldy condensation, or even leaks within your home. Therefore, it is essential to replace the glass panes on your double-glazed windows replaced when you notice this problem.

Another indication that double glazed windows need replacing is when you observe that they are less insulated than they were before. This is most likely due to seals breaking, which could let hot air escape while cold air can get into your home. Replacing the double-glazed glass can restore their insulation, thereby saving money on energy bills.
